When Tamino and his friendly sidekick, Papageno, embark on an adventure,
they soon learn that when it comes to the quest for love, nothing is as
it really seems.
Princess Pamina has been captured. Her mother, the Queen of the Night, tasks the young Prince Tamino and his sidekick Papageno with her daughter’s rescue. Guided by a
magic flute, they encounter monsters, villains, and a mysterious
brotherhood of men – but help, it turns out, comes when you least expect
it.
Mozart’s fantastical opera glitters in David McVicar’s enchanting
production. A star cast including Lucy Crowe as Pamina, Amitai Pati
as Tamino, Huw Montague Rendall as Papageno, Kathryn Lewek as the Queen
of the Night, and Soloman Howard as Sarastro, led
by French conductor Marie Jacquot in her Covent Garden debut.
